本文目錄導讀:
CSS在網(wǎng)頁設計中的排版與控制功能
在網(wǎng)頁設計中,CSS(層疊樣式表)是一種強大的工具,用于控制頁面的布局和外觀,除了布局和樣式,CSS還可以用于控制文本元素,包括字數(shù)的顯示和控制,以下是如何使用CSS進行文本控制的詳細解析。
CSS文本控制基礎
在CSS中,我們可以通過多種屬性來控制文本的顯示,我們可以使用“width”屬性來限制文本塊的寬度,而“overflow”屬性可以用來處理超出設定寬度的文本?!皐hite-space”屬性可以控制如何處理空格和換行,這些屬性可以幫助我們控制文本的顯示方式。
使用CSS控制字數(shù)顯示
盡管CSS本身并不直接提供控制字數(shù)的功能,但我們可以通過結(jié)合使用各種CSS屬性和JavaScript來實現(xiàn)這一目標,我們可以使用CSS來限制文本塊的寬度和高度,然后使用JavaScript來檢測并截取超出設定范圍的文本,通過這種方式,我們可以間接地控制顯示的字數(shù)。
優(yōu)化文本排版
除了控制字數(shù),CSS還可以幫助我們優(yōu)化文本的排版,我們可以使用“font-family”屬性來選擇字體,“font-size”屬性來調(diào)整字體大小,“text-align”屬性來控制文本對齊方式,“l(fā)ine-height”屬性來調(diào)整行高等等,這些屬性都可以幫助我們創(chuàng)建清晰易讀的文本布局。
響應式設計中的文本控制
在響應式設計中,文本的控制尤為重要,我們可以使用媒體查詢(Media Queries)和流式布局(Fluid Layouts)來確保文本在各種設備和屏幕尺寸上都能良好地顯示,我們還可以使用CSS的視窗單位(Viewport Units)來根據(jù)視窗大小動態(tài)調(diào)整文本的大小和位置。
雖然CSS不能直接控制字數(shù),但我們可以通過結(jié)合使用CSS和其他技術來實現(xiàn)這一目標,CSS的強大功能也可以幫助我們優(yōu)化文本的排版和顯示,提升網(wǎng)頁的用戶體驗,以上就是關于如何使用CSS進行文本控制的一些基本知識和技巧。